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: OCXOEDT6

Package: Order Entry Results Reporting

Routine: OCXOEDT6


Information

OCXOEDT6 ;SLC/RJS,CLA - Edit Site's Local Terms ;5/27/99 16:52

Source Information

Source file <OCXOEDT6.m>

Call Graph

Call Graph

Call Graph Total: 5

Package Total Call Graph
Order Entry Results Reporting 2 $$FILE^OCXBDTD  QUE^OCXOCMPV  
VA FileMan 2 ^DIC  ^DIR  
Kernel 1 ^%ZIS  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 2

Package Total Caller Graph
Kernel 1 ^DIC(19  
Order Entry Results Reporting 1 OCX LOCAL TERM EDIT  

Entry Points

Name Comments DBIA/ICR reference
S ;
LOOKUP()
QUE ;
LIST ;
EDIT(OCXD0) ;
DIC(OCXDIC,OCXDICS) ;
CONV(OCXD0) ;
PTR(FILE,D0) ;
PAUSE()
READ(OCX0,OCXA,OCXB,OCXL) ;

External References

Name Field # of Occurrence
^%ZIS S+4
^DIC LOOKUP, DIC+7
^DIR READ+7
$$FILE^OCXBDTD EDIT+14, PTR+5
QUE^OCXOCMPV QUE+1

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: @IOF,!!
  • Line Location: S+6
Function Call: WRITE
  • Prompt: !!,"Expert system compiler queued to run in 30 seconds."
  • Line Location: QUE+2
Function Call: WRITE
  • Prompt: !,"You will be sent a Mailman bulletin when it has finished.",!!
  • Line Location: QUE+3
Function Call: WRITE
  • Prompt: !,?10,"Order Check National Terms",!
  • Line Location: LIST+2
Function Call: WRITE
  • Prompt: !!,?5," < Enter ?? to see the rest of the national terms on this list>"
  • Line Location: LIST+7
Function Call: WRITE
  • Prompt: !
  • Line Location: LIST+8
Function Call: WRITE
  • Prompt: !!," Database Error: Pointed to file not specified."
  • Line Location: EDIT+13
Function Call: WRITE
  • Prompt: !!," Database Error: Pointed to file (",OCXF,") does not exist."
  • Line Location: EDIT+15
Function Call: WRITE
  • Prompt: " removed..."
  • Line Location: EDIT+30
Function Call: READ
  • Variable: X
  • Timeout: DTIME
  • Line Location: PAUSE+0
Function Call: WRITE
  • Prompt: !!," Press <enter> to continue... "
  • Line Location: PAUSE+0
Function Call: WRITE
  • Prompt: !
  • Line Location: PAUSE+0
Function Call: WRITE
  • Prompt: !
  • Line Location: READ+6
Routine Call
  • %ZIS
  • Line Location:
    • S+4
Routine Call
  • DIC
  • Line Location:
    • LOOKUP
    • DIC+7
Routine Call
  • DIR
  • Line Location:
    • READ+7

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^OCXS(860.9 - [#860.9] Classic Fileman Calls

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^OCXS(860.9 - [#860.9] LIST+3, LIST+4, EDIT+10, EDIT+11, EDIT+12, EDIT+20, EDIT+21, EDIT+22, EDIT+29, EDIT+30!
, EDIT+33*, EDIT+34*, CONV+4, CONV+35!*

Label References

Name Line Occurrences
$$DIC EDIT+27
$$EDIT S+6
$$LOOKUP S+6
$$PAUSE EDIT+13, EDIT+15, EDIT+23
$$PTR CONV+13
$$READ EDIT+30
CONV EDIT+8
LIST S+6
QUE S+7

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
D0 PTR~, PTR+3, PTR+6
DA EDIT+4~
DIC S+2~, LOOKUP~*, DIC+3~, DIC+4*
DIC("A" LOOKUP*
DIC("S" DIC+6*
DIC("W" DIC+5*
DIC(0 LOOKUP*, DIC+5*
DIE S+2~
DIR READ+1~
DIR("A" READ+4*
DIR("B" READ+5*
DIR(0 READ+3*
DIROUT READ+1~, READ+8
DIRUT READ+1~, READ+8
DR S+2~
DTIME PAUSE
DTOUT READ+1~, READ+8
DUOUT READ+1~, READ+8
FILE PTR~, PTR+2, PTR+5
IOF S+2~, S+4, S+6, EDIT+12
IOP S+2~, S+4*!
NAME PTR+4~, PTR+7
OCX0 READ~, READ+2, READ+3
OCXA READ~, READ+4
OCXB READ~, READ+5
OCXCNT LIST+1~, LIST+3*, LIST+5*, EDIT+4~, EDIT+20*, EDIT+23*
OCXD0 S+2~, LIST+1~, LIST+3*, LIST+4, LIST+7, EDIT~, EDIT+2, EDIT+8, EDIT+10, EDIT+11
, EDIT+12, EDIT+20, EDIT+21, EDIT+22, EDIT+29, EDIT+30, EDIT+33, EDIT+34, CONV~, CONV+4
, CONV+35
OCXD1 EDIT+4~, EDIT+13*, EDIT+15*, EDIT+20*, EDIT+21, EDIT+27*, EDIT+29, EDIT+30, EDIT+34, CONV+9*
, CONV+11, CONV+12, CONV+14, CONV+16, CONV+17, CONV+22~, CONV+24*, CONV+25
OCXD2 EDIT+4~, EDIT+21*, EDIT+22, CONV+22~, CONV+25*, CONV+26, CONV+28, CONV+29
OCXD3 CONV+22~
OCXDEL DIC+3~
OCXDIC DIC~, DIC+4
OCXDICS DIC~, DIC+6
OCXEDIT S+2~, S+6*, S+7, EDIT+30*, EDIT+35*
OCXERR S+2~, S+6*
OCXF EDIT+4~, EDIT+10*, EDIT+13, EDIT+14, EDIT+15, EDIT+17, EDIT+27, CONV+2~, CONV+6*, CONV+13
OCXF0 CONV+2~
OCXFN EDIT+4~, EDIT+14*, EDIT+15, EDIT+17
OCXL READ~, READ+6
OCXNAME LIST+4*, LIST+6, CONV+10~, CONV+13*, CONV+15, CONV+16
OCXP CONV+27~, CONV+29*, CONV+30, CONV+31, CONV+32, CONV+33
OCXPTR CONV+10~, CONV+11*, CONV+12, CONV+13, CONV+16, CONV+17
OCXQUIT EDIT+4~, EDIT+6, EDIT+8*, EDIT+13*, EDIT+15*, EDIT+20, EDIT+21, EDIT+23*, EDIT+25, EDIT+27*
, EDIT+37
OCXR S+2~
OCXREC S+2~
OCXREC1 CONV+2~, CONV+3!, CONV+4*
OCXREC1(0 CONV+6, CONV+19
OCXREC1(1 CONV+8!, CONV+9, CONV+11, CONV+12!, CONV+14!, CONV+16*, CONV+17*, CONV+21, CONV+23, CONV+24
, CONV+25, CONV+26, CONV+28, CONV+29
OCXREC1(2 CONV+20
OCXREC2 CONV+2~, CONV+3!, CONV+35
OCXREC2(0 CONV+19*
OCXREC2(1 CONV+23*, CONV+30*, CONV+31*, CONV+32*, CONV+33*
OCXREC2(2 CONV+20*
OCXSCR EDIT+4~, EDIT+11*, EDIT+27
OCXT CONV+27~, CONV+28*, CONV+30, CONV+31
OCXX EDIT+4~, CONV+22~
REF PTR+4~, PTR+5*, PTR+6
U LIST+4, EDIT+10, EDIT+12, EDIT+22, EDIT+30, EDIT+34, CONV+6, CONV+11, CONV+16, CONV+23
, CONV+28, CONV+29, CONV+30, CONV+33, PAUSE, READ+2, READ+8
X S+2~, LOOKUP~, DIC+3~, PAUSE~*, READ+1~, READ+6*
Y S+2~, LOOKUP~, DIC+3~, DIC+8, READ+9
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call |  Global Variables Directly Accessed |  Label References |  Local Variables  | All